I used to pay the extra $3000 or $4000 and fly first or business class whenever visiting my folks in Ghana. I got accustomed to the false sense of importance and perfunctory pampering that you enjoy for a few hours in the air when you fly business; after all I have busted my ass off all these years and i deserve to be so treated, now that I have "made it". That was my reasoning. Then on one trip to Ghana, there were no business class seats available, so I flew coach. Then I realised it is indeed a rip-off to fly business class.
Since then I always fly coach. I then donate the $3000 or $4000 I save to two or three needy families in my village. For the joy the extra money gives these folks back home, I am willing to put up with the percieved "indignation", temporary "inconvenience" and relative "hardship" of sitting up rather than laying down, and eating the crappy food that the airlines serve in coach. But trust me, the food and drinks in business and first class are nothing to write home about.
Call me a tight-fisted, thrifty Kwahuman if you will. But even if you are filthy rich and has money coming out of all your bodily orifices, and even if you do not work for the money, there are more important and noble things you can do with the money than giving it to the airlines by subscribing to this gimmick they have devised for ripping off their customers. I hope a lot of smart people will not bite their seemingly gratuitous bait.
